Marshall is a city in Lyon County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 13,628 at the 2020 census, [4] and 13,906 as of 2023 estimates. [7] Marshall is a regional center in southwest Minnesota, and the county seat of Lyon County. [8] It is the headquarters of the Schwan Food Company and the home of Southwest Minnesota State University.
Lake Benton is a city in Lincoln County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 687 at the 2020 census. [4] Lake Benton is also the name of the approximately seven-mile-long (11 km) lake adjacent to the city of Lake Benton. The town is on the Buffalo Ridge, and is the site for the radio tower of KARZ-FM in Marshall.

Eagle Point Township is a township in Marshall County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 33 at the 2000 census. Eagle Point Township was organized in 1890, and named for an eagle's nest in a nearby grove. [3]
Marshall County is a county in the northwestern part of the U.S. state of Minnesota. As of the 2020 census , the population was 9,040. [ 2 ] Its county seat is Warren .
Lincoln Township is a township in Marshall County, Minnesota, United States. The population was 124 at the 2000 census. Lincoln Township was organized in 1892, and named for Abraham Lincoln, 16th President of the United States. [3]
